Basic facts about this digital color

#375C5F falls into the Cyan Color Family — Mild Saturation, Neutral brightness. Its exact recipe is rgb(55, 92, 95) — 21.6% red, 36.1% green, 37.3% blue — and for print it converts to CMYK 16 / 1 / 0 / 63. Curious how these numbers work? Read our RGB color codes guide.

#375C5F is a moderately toned water-like cyan that holds a balanced mid-tone. It is a natural fit for versatile mid-ground roles, from cards to secondary buttons. In The Official Register of Color Names it is very close to Marathon (#305563). Its next-closest registered neighbors are Spectra (#2F5A57) and Timekeeper (#41595A).

The recipe behind #375C5F is rgb(55, 92, 95), with blue as the dominant ingredient. Accessibility-wise, white text works best on #375C5F: 7.3:1 contrast (passing WCAG AAA) versus 2.9:1 for black. #375C5F color harmonies

Color harmonies are pleasing color schemes created according to their position on a color wheel.

Complementary

Complementary color schemes are made by picking two opposite colors con the color wheel. They appear vibrant near to each other.

Split complementary

Split complementary schemes are like complementary but they uses two adiacent colors of the complement. They are more flexible than complementary ones.

Analogous

Analogous color schemes are made by picking three colors that are next to each other on the color wheel. They are perceived as calm and serene.

Triadic

Triadic color schemes are created by picking three colors equally spaced on the color wheel. They appear quite contrasted and multicolored.

Tetradic

Tetradic color schemes are made form two couples of complementary colors in a rectangular shape on the color wheel.

Square

Square color schemes are like tetradic arranged in a square instead of rectangle. Colors appear even more contrasting.
